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ia
I've arrived in Kuala Lumpur, largest city in Malaysia and am enjoying exploring the city. This is a bustling place with, with the city having a population of 1.6; the metropolitan area is home to 7.2 people (Malaysia has a population of 27 million). I had a great day going on a tour of the city and trying to understand its diverse demography. Malaysia consists of 53% Malays, largely Muslim and 22% Chinese (Buddhists and Christian).
